What if the success you’re chasing is also creating the problems you’re trying to solve? Seth delves into the self-sabotage sequence that many high achievers unknowingly create. You’ve tasted your potential, but when success comes and the pressure lets up, anxiety and restlessness kick in, triggering behaviors that reset the stress clock. Seth breaks down how these triggers lead to a cycle of reworking functional systems, taking back delegated tasks, and initiating new projects - all as a way to avoid stillness and fear of fading. Key Takeaways: - Success triggers a fear of fading, leading to self-sabotaging behaviors- Stillness feels uncomfortable because it challenges your survival-based identity- Breaking the cycle requires confronting the fears that drive this constant motion More from The Inner Empire:innerempirepodcast.com
